How to attach a second monitor

I would like to attach a second monitor to my TouchSmart Envy 23 PC.  It will not work with a HDMI Cable.  Can anyone please help me with how to do it. 

Hi, The HDMI port on your machine is an IN port, you can't attache a monitor to it. If you wish to connect to a second computer, please try      http://www.startech.com/AV/USB-Video-Adapters/ Regards.

  • How do I Add second monitor to ALL in One ENVY23 that has a HDMI port

    How do I Add second monitor to my ALL in One ENVY23 that has a HDMI port the computer has Win 8  Model #: 23se-d494

    Here are the specs for your HP ENVY TouchSmart 23se-d494 All-in-One Desktop Computer. Based the specs, the HDMI port on the side of your computer is an INPUT only. This model doesn't have a video output of any kind.
    1 - Controls           2 - HDMI In port (model dependent)
    You will need to purchase and use a USB-to-video adapter such as the EVGA UV Plus+ UV39 (or any of the many other adapters on the market) to connect an external display to your computer. I personally use and recommend the EVGA UV Plus+ UV39.

  • IMAC 27 - attached a second monitor - mouse tracking problem

    After attaching a 19 inch lcd via the mini display port and a dvi adapter my mouse tracking has gone bad, not just from one screen to the other even just on the main screen if you move the mouse around it jumps several inches and is very inaccurate. problem goes away when the second mointor is unpluged.
    Can anyone help?
    Stephen

    I'll add to the chorus: I have the 27" iMac, and I get the same mouse jumpiness when I connect my 24" Acer P244W display via the Mini DisplayPort-DVI adapter. Oddly enough, the mouse jumpiness is more pronounced when I use my old wired MS Intellimouse Optical than when I use the included Magic Mouse. I've confirmed with another Mac (and with this Mac minus the second display) that the wired mouse is functioning normally.
    Basically, given slow, constant mouse movement, the cursor will hiccough for about a tenth of a second once every 1.0 seconds, like clockwork. Given more normal use, the cursor will continue to hiccough every second and will also occasionally jump to a completely unrelated location on the screen. (The wired mouse was the worse off here, jumping unpredictably several times a minute.)
    I've unplugged the secondary display for now, but I kinda sorta really need it for Flash and video work. Apple, help!

  • HT3913 how do i add a second monitor to a late 2009 iMac 27"

    I would like to know how to add a second monitor to my late 2009 iMac 27". Has anyone already performed this and if so how?

    Depends on the monitor, many support more than one connection.
    Also note that: VGA is analog, DVI is digital and HDMI is full HDMI technology. 
    For a VGA supported monitor, you will need a > Mini DisplayPort to VGA Adaptor and a VGA cable.
    For a DVI supported monitor under 24", you will need a > Mini DisplayPort to DVI Adaptor and a DVI cable.
    For a DVI supported monitor over 24" you will need a > Mini DisplayPort to Dual-Link DVI Adapter and a DVI cable.
    For a HDMI supported monitor, you will need a > Belkin Mini DisplayPort to HDMI Adapter and a HDMI cable.

  • No audio when with second monitor attached and using Extend, Duplicate,​or Second Screen Only modes

    When I attached a second monitor via HDMI cable and try to use Duplicate, Extend, or Second Screen only display modes, I can get the video to display and run but I get no audio unless I set the notebook display settings to P/C Only mode.  I really want to use the second screen for PowerPoint/Presenter View and play a embedded video (along with the sound).  Even if I try to play a YouTube video I can only get audio when in P/C Screen Only mode.  Any assistance would be greatly appreciated.  Thank you.
    This question was solved.
    View Solution.

    Hi,
    Please disable HDMI sound to force audio back to the laptop or use different conection such as VGA or DVI. To diable HDMI sound, please right click speaker icon > playback devices > right click and disable HDMI sound.

  • How to use a secondary monitor in Portrait mode

    Finally discovered how to do this.  Here is how to use a second monitor in portrait mode:
    Open System Preferences from your iMac dock.
    Click Displays - Click Arrangement - Click Gather Windows - the secondary monitor dialog box opens.
    Click Rotation - Click 90 degrees rotation for PORTRAIT MODE.
    Click CONFIRM on the secondary monitor to keep Portrait mode.
    Select the desired resolution. I chose 1200 x 1920.
    You'll see a dialog box that says, "About to change the display mode."
    Click OKAY.
    Click Confirm. (If it appears. For some resolutions, I did not have to click confirm, most likely because the monitor supports those resolutions.) 
    Then resize the windows of the software you're using.
    Done!

  • Connecting a second monitor to a iMac27

    I have a problem with my new iMac27 displaying through a second monitor.
    The second display monitor is a Samsung Syncmaster 225BW.
    I 'm using an Apple Mini DisplayPort to HDMI Adapter cable out of the iMac and connecting to the second display via an HDMI cable to a DVI-HDMI adaptor.
    When I go into Monitor Settings it shows the second monitor okay but there is no display showing on the Samsung monitor.
    To test the cables and setup I connected the same cable setup into my MacAir laptop and the display shows up okay on the second monitor confirming there is nothing wrong with the connectors.
    Can anyone kindly help?

    for me this almost sounds like it could be a damaged mini display port on your imac. normally attaching a second monitor is just plug&play. and since you say OS X is correctly recognizing the display, this could be MDP/graphic card issue. is the imac still under warranty? if so, you might wanna call the apple support and if they know nothing then you will probably have to give your imac into repair

  • Satellite 1130-Z31: Cannot get 1600x900 on second monitor

    I have a Toshiba Satellite 1130-Z31 (old one, but still works well).
    Now i have attached a second monitor with a native resolution of 1600x900 pixels.
    I have set the resolution of the second monitor to 1600x900, this is accepted.
    However, the image on the second monitor looks ugly, and the external monitors OSD says it gets 1440x900 pixel signals from the laptop.
    It seems that the Toshiba sends an image with a lower resolution than set.
    I have installed the latest graphics driver - no change.
    Or could this be a problem with a poor quality VGA cable or so?
    Any ideas?
    Thanks,
    Turtle

    Hi
    Unfortunately I was not able to find info which resolutions are supported for external displays but if you cannot get 1600x900 pixels that mean that this resolution is not supported by graphic card.
    Which video port do you use? VGA 15 pin port maybe?
